Priority roster for Ashfield

For the assessed Ashfield premises, the service continuity plan must rank the tasks that matter most during an interruption. In strata cleaning, this requires checking bin areas and accessible glass against the operating effect of shared access. The priority list guides a limited attendance without changing scope. Clean Best confirms the details on site because apartment common areas and retail do not establish the condition of an individual building.

Contact fallback for Ashfield

The contact fallback decision for Ashfield is to name primary and alternate decision makers. Clean Best tests that decision against bin areas, common-property floors and any instruction involving resident traffic. The fallback prevents an access issue from depending on one unavailable person. The result belongs in the approved service continuity plan, where the responsible contact can review it when premises use changes.

Access interruption for Ashfield

Define the response to failed entry or a blocked zone at the actual Ashfield site. That part of the service continuity plan considers apartment common areas, the workload for accessible glass and constraints involving shared access. The response respects security rather than encouraging bypass. The written position is confirmed during assessment rather than inferred from the locality profile.
